Senior Sustainability Manager
Location: Reading, Harwell & Oxford
Shirley Parsons is partnering with a leading construction company to offer an exciting opportunity for a Senior Sustainability Manager to play a pivotal role in delivering sustainability outcomes on ground-breaking projects. If you’re passionate about driving measurable impact and embedding sustainability across high-profile developments, this role is for you.
Key Responsibilities:
• Deliver Purpose-Driven Sustainability – Lead on environmental and sustainability strategies across live projects, ensuring legal and client sustainability targets are exceeded.
• Drive Innovation & Measurable Impact – Identify cutting-edge solutions for carbon reduction, waste minimisation, circularity, and responsible sourcing, embedding these into project outcomes.
• Collaborate & Influence – Work closely with clients, consultants, and supply chain partners, ensuring sustainability is integrated at every stage of project delivery.
• Data-Driven Decision Making – Collect and analyse sustainability data, identifying insights that lead to tangible improvements across projects.
• Support Bids & Business Growth – Provide expertise in sustainability for bids, innovation proposals, and thought leadership, helping shape the future of sustainable project delivery.
What We’re Looking For:
• Experienced Sustainability Professional – A background in sustainability, environmental management, or responsible business within construction, infrastructure, or consultancy.
• Technical Expertise – Knowledge of carbon, waste, water, biodiversity, sustainable building design, and materials sourcing, with the ability to implement best practices effectively.
• Strategic Thinker & Problem Solver – A proactive mindset with the ability to identify opportunities, manage challenges, and deliver impactful solutions.
• Collaborative & Engaging Communicator – The ability to influence stakeholders at all levels, ensuring sustainability remains a key driver in project success.
